Introduction
In today’s digital landscape, the performance of your website can significantly impact user experience and search engine rankings. Monitoring web performance is crucial for identifying bottlenecks and ensuring optimal site speed. In this guide, we will explore effective strategies and tools for monitoring and enhancing your web performance.
Understanding Web Performance Metrics
Before diving into monitoring strategies, it’s essential to understand the key metrics that define web performance:
- Load Time: The time it takes for a webpage to fully load.
- Time to First Byte (TTFB): The time it takes for the server to respond to a request.
- First Contentful Paint (FCP): The time it takes for the first element of the page to render.
- Largest Contentful Paint (LCP): The time it takes for the largest element to render.
- Cumulative Layout Shift (CLS): A measure of visual stability and layout shifts during page load.
Step-by-Step Guide to Monitoring Web Performance
Step 1: Use Performance Monitoring Tools
Start by utilizing performance monitoring tools to gather data on your website’s performance. Here are some recommended tools:
- WebToolsLab (All Tools) for an array of performance monitoring solutions.
- Meta Tag Generator to enhance your SEO strategy.
Step 2: Analyze Performance Data
Once you have gathered data, analyze it to identify performance bottlenecks. Focus on the following:
- Identify pages with high load times.
- Examine the TTFB and pinpoint server response issues.
- Look for elements causing long FCP and LCP times.
Step 3: Optimize Frontend Resources
Optimizing your website’s frontend resources is crucial for improving load times. Here are some strategies:
- Minify CSS, JavaScript, and HTML: Reduce file sizes to improve load speeds. Use tools like CSS Minifier, JS Minifier, and HTML Minifier.
- Optimize Images: Use formats like WebP and compress images without losing quality.
- Use Asynchronous Loading: Load JavaScript files asynchronously to prevent blocking.
Step 4: Implement a Content Delivery Network (CDN)
A CDN can significantly enhance your website’s performance by distributing content across various geographical locations. This reduces the distance between the server and the user, leading to faster load times.
Step 5: Regularly Monitor and Update
Web performance is not a one-time task; it requires regular monitoring and updates. Set up alerts for performance issues and schedule regular audits to ensure your site remains optimized.
Code Example: Async Loading of JavaScript
Here’s a simple example of how to load a JavaScript file asynchronously:
<script async src="your-script.js"></script>
FAQs
What tools can I use to monitor web performance?
You can use various tools such as Google PageSpeed Insights, GTmetrix, and WebToolsLab for comprehensive performance analysis.
How often should I monitor my web performance?
It’s recommended to monitor your web performance regularly, ideally after significant updates or changes to your site.
What are the best practices for optimizing website speed?
Some best practices include minifying CSS, JavaScript, and HTML, optimizing images, using CDNs, and implementing caching strategies.
Conclusion
Effective web performance monitoring is essential for providing an optimal user experience and maintaining high search engine rankings. By implementing the steps outlined in this guide and utilizing the right tools, you can ensure your website runs smoothly and efficiently. Start monitoring today and leverage the power of performance optimization tools available at WebToolsLab.
